Описаны закономерности изменения АД и его суточного профиля, что может иметь важное значение для диагностики гипертензии/гипотензии у диализных больных и коррекции терапии.</p></abstract><trans-abstract xml:lang="en"><p>THE AIM of the investigation was to evaluate the dynamics of blood pressure (BP) during the haemodyalisis (HD) session and during the interdyalisis period, and also daily profile of BP in prevalent group of patients, who receive treatment by chronic HD. PATIENTS AND METHODS. A prevalent group of stable patients on programmed haemodyalisis was investigated (n = 70). To all patients was performed 48 hours BP ambulatory monitoring (BMAP). The dynamics of BP changes during the course of HD procedure was analyzed; the mean values and calculated indexes of systolic (SBP), diastolic (DBP), pulse (PBD) and mean BP (BPm) during HD procedure, in day and night interdyalisis period were evaluated. RESULTS. During the HD procedure a reliable decrease of SBP, DBP and BPm (all p &lt; 0,0001) took place. The reliable dynamics of PBP during the HD procedure does not take place (p = 0,34). The stability of the dynamics for SBP, DBP, BPm and PBP in interdyalisis period are common: during the first day after the HD procedure a tendency to the decrease of the BP is noted, with the minimal values during the first night; the BP values during the 1st and 2nd days after dialysis are practically the same; the night values of BP in the 2nd day significantly increase; by the end of the 2nd day of the evaluation BP returns to its base level. Between the 1st and 2nd day of the evaluation the reliable differences in the BP dynamics at night were noted, which had to do with SBP (p = 0,0004) and BPm (p = 0,021). The differences in the dynamics of DBP in 1st and 2nd night did not reach the chosen level of reliability (p = 0,08). Most of the patients (61,4%) had disturbed daily profile in the 1st night after the HD procedure, with the increase of this values in the 2nd night (79 %). The decrease of the ability to the night BP decrease in the 2nd night of the investigation is supported by calculated parameters, as the part of BP evaluation, with the increase of the hypertension threshold and time hypertension index for SBP, the differences on the same indexes for DBP was not noted. CONCLUSION. The method of 48 hour BP monitoring allows close evaluation of the conformity dynamics and daily profile of BP, which can be significant for diagnostics of hypertension/hypotension in dialysis patients and therapy correction.</p></trans-abstract><kwd-group xml:lang="ru"><kwd>гемодиализ</kwd><kwd>артериальное давление</kwd><kwd>амбулаторное мониторирование АД</kwd><kwd>суточный профиль АД</kwd></kwd-group><kwd-group xml:lang="en"><kwd>hemodyalisis</kwd><kwd>blood pressure</kwd><kwd>ambulatory BP monitoring</kwd><kwd>daily BP profile</kwd></kwd-group></article-meta></front><back><ref-list><title>References</title><ref id="cit1"><label>1</label><citation-alternatives><mixed-citation xml:lang="ru">Zager P, Nikolic J, Brown R et al. «U» curve association of blood pressure and mortality in hemodialysis patients.
